The length of telomeric DNA shortens with Every cell division and when it reaches below a essential limit, the cell undergoes replicative senescence or apoptotic cell death. The length of telomeric DNA establishes the lifespan of a cell in culture.

The discovery of telomerase provided The solution to this query. Carol Greider, then a graduate university student in Blackburn's lab, made the decision to search for an exercise in Tetrahymena extracts that could insert nucleotides to some artificial oligonucleotide that contained four copies of the Tetrahymena telomere repeat. Because of the close resemblance of the oligonucleotide to an precise telomere, Greider was able to purify an enzyme that could lengthen telomeres (Greider & Blackburn, 1985).

In general, DNA polymerases are unable to begin a new strand of DNA from scratch, even Should they be offered a template. That's since the polymerization response they catalyze requires attaching the phosphate group of an incoming nucleotide to the hydroxyl group of an present nucleotide (1 that's presently Portion of the strand), as demonstrated at right.
